Professional Certificate in Event Industry Analytics and Forecasting

The Professional Certificate in Event Industry Analytics and Forecasting equips professionals with the skills to harness data-driven insights for smarter event planning and decision-making. Designed for event managers, marketers, and analysts, this program focuses on predictive analytics, trend forecasting, and performance measurement.


Learn to optimize event ROI, enhance attendee experiences, and stay ahead in a competitive industry. Gain expertise in data visualization tools and strategic forecasting techniques to drive impactful outcomes.

Course Content

  • • Foundations of Event Industry Analytics
    • Data Collection and Management for Events
    • Predictive Analytics and Forecasting Techniques
    • Event Performance Metrics and KPIs
    • Tools and Software for Event Data Analysis
    • Market Trends and Consumer Behavior in Events
    • Risk Assessment and Mitigation Strategies
    • Reporting and Visualization for Event Insights
    • Ethical Considerations in Event Data Usage
    • Case Studies and Real-World Applications in Event Analytics

Career Path

Event Planners: Professionals who design and execute events, leveraging analytics to optimize logistics and attendee satisfaction.

Data Analysts: Experts in interpreting event data to identify trends, improve decision-making, and enhance ROI for event organizers.

Marketing Specialists: Specialists who use forecasting tools to create targeted campaigns and maximize event attendance and engagement.

Operations Managers: Leaders who oversee event execution, ensuring seamless operations through data-driven strategies.

Forecasting Experts: Analysts who predict future event trends, helping businesses stay ahead in the competitive event industry.
